Common Causes of Crawl Space Water We Address in 43160

Understanding where the water originates helps you prevent additional issues. We often deal with:

Pipe failures are likely the top cause we see. A small drip can stay hidden for weeks until you’ve got significant accumulation. Similar issues occur with burst pipe water damage throughout structures.

Water flow issues around your property directs stormwater straight into your crawl space instead of away from it.

Water table issues pushes water into openings in your crawl space structure.

Mechanical system leaks from systems in or near the crawl space can cause continuous moisture problems.

Pump malfunctions leave you unprotected during weather events.

Investment – What to Anticipate for Crawl Space Water Removal in 43160

Let’s talk pricing because we know that’s important. Crawl space water removal costs in Washington Court House, OH typically falls between $1,500 to $4,500 for most residential properties. Here’s what determines where your job falls in that range:

Amount of water – A few inches of standing water versus several feet makes a big difference in time and pricing.

Access – If your crawl space is easy to access versus restrictive, that affects labor time.

Dimensions of your crawl space – A compact crawl space versus a 2,500 square foot area naturally takes more resources.

Contamination – Clear water from a plumbing leak is different from dirty water. Serious flooding requires extra precautions.

For context, most of our clients in 43160 fall around $2,800 to $3,200 for a thorough crawl space water removal. We offer upfront pricing once we see your particular case.

Will my homeowner’s insurance cover crawl space water removal in 43160?

Insurance varies with your insurance terms and what created the flooding. Sudden water damage from plumbing failures is typically covered, while long-term water accumulation or groundwater intrusion might not be without specific flood insurance. We supply complete documentation of our service and the situation we find, which helps when you process claims.
